Как устроены платформы обработки инцидентов в реальном времени

Как устроены платформы обработки инцидентов в реальном времени

Системы обработки событий в реальном времени являют собой набор софтверных компонентов, которые принимают, анализируют и обрабатывают потоки данных с наименьшей задержкой. Такие платформы действуют постоянно, предоставляя мгновенную отклик на приходящую сведения.

Основу структуры образуют три основных элемента: источники происшествий, обработчики и базы данных. Источники формируют беспрерывный массив сведений через особые интерфейсы. Обработчики реализуют отбор, модификацию и суммирование данных согласно определённым правилам.

Современные решения эксплуатируют распределенную построение для гарантирования значительной производительности. Входящие инциденты делятся между совокупностью серверов обработки, что обеспечивает 1x bet расширяться горизонтально и обрабатывать миллионы инцидентов в секунду.

Ключевым параметром выступает время ответа — интервал между приемом события и предоставлением итога. Эффективные платформы обрабатывают сведения за миллисекунды, что критично для экономических переводов и систем защиты.

Источники происшествий: сенсоры, приложения, логи, транзакции и пользовательские операции

События поступают в механизм из различных источников, каждый из которых формирует специфический класс данных. Измерители промышленного техники отправляют показатели температуры, давления, вибрации и других физических параметров с частотой до сотен измерений в секунду.

Веб-приложения и мобильные службы генерируют инциденты при контакте пользователя с оболочкой. Клики, обзоры страниц, внесение товаров создают постоянный поток действий. Серверные приложения записывают обращения к API и модификации статуса подключений.

Системные логи фиксируют технические инциденты: сбои, оповещения, информационные оповещения о деятельности структуры. Особые модули накапливают данные с серверов и контейнеров, передавая их в 1xbet казино для объединенной обработки.

Финансовые переводы генерируют критически ключевые события при переводах и выплатах. Банковские комплексы создают сведения о каждой манипуляции с картой и модификации баланса. Трейдинговые платформы регистрируют заявки на закупку и сбыт активов.

Структура потоковой преобразования

Поточная преобразование основывается на основе постоянного движения данных через цепочку модулей без переходного фиксации. События проходят через череду изменений, где каждый компонент производит определённую функцию: фильтрацию, расширение, агрегацию или маршрутизацию.

Фундаментальная построение охватывает уровень принятия данных, который принимает события из внешних источников и преобразует их в единообразный шаблон. Последующий уровень производит бизнес-логику: определяет метрики, выявляет аномалии, использует правила обработки. Данные передаются в ярус вывода для сохранения или транспортировки.

Нынешние платформы обеспечивают два подхода к обработке. Первый обслуживает каждое происшествие самостоятельно тотчас после получения. Второй собирает события в небольшие порции и обрабатывает их с интервалом в несколько секунд. Выбор зависит от критериев к отсрочке и количеству данных.

Части построения коммуницируют через единообразные соединения, что позволяет заменять конкретные части без изменения всей системы. 1хбет казино предоставляет адаптивность при изменении запросов.

Очереди и шины данных: как события пересылаются между службами

Транспортировка инцидентов между частями системы реализуется через выделенные средства транспортировки данными. Очереди сообщений предоставляют устойчивую доставку данных от отправителей к потребителям с гарантированием целостности при неполадках.

Шины данных являют собой распределённые системы для размещения и подписки на потоки событий. Производители отправляют данные в названные каналы, а потребители регистрируются на требуемые категории. Такая модель позволяет одному происшествию достигать совокупности получателей параллельно.

Фундаментальные параметры платформ отправки происшествий включают:

Механизмы буферизации собирают события при преходящей отсутствии адресатов. 1xbet казино фиксирует данные на диске до момента удачной обработки. Дублирование между узлами исключает утрату сведений при отказе узлов.

Модели обслуживания

Механизмы реального времени задействуют разные схемы обработки событий в зависимости от бизнес-требований и типа данных. Каждая схема описывает способ объединения, изучения и преобразования поступающих массивов.

Обработка отдельных происшествий анализирует каждое уведомление автономно от прочих. Система применяет правила отбора и расширения к каждой строке сразу после принятия. Такой вариант минимизирует отсрочки и применим для важных ситуаций с требованием моментальной ответа.

Временная преобразование объединяет инциденты по временным отрезкам или числу строк. Механизм сохраняет информацию в протяжение конкретного интервала, после производит агрегацию и расчет статистики. Окна могут быть постоянными, скользящими или сессионными в обусловленности от логики приложения.

Преобразование с поддержанием состояния поддерживает окружение между происшествиями. Комплекс запоминает промежуточные итоги, индикаторы, аккумулированные показатели для следующих расчетов. 1иксбет применяет децентрализованное хранилище для достижения целостности. Модель без положения обрабатывает инциденты независимо, что упрощает увеличение.

Сохранение данных: активные (real-time) и холодные (архивные) слои

Построение сохранения данных в механизмах реального времени делится на несколько уровней в обусловленности от интенсивности обращения и условий к темпу извлечения. Такое распределение улучшает расходы и гарантирует соотношение между производительностью и расходами.

Оперативный уровень вмещает текущие сведения, к которым нужен мгновенный доступ. Сведения располагается в временной памяти или на производительных SSD-дисках для снижения времени отклика. Хранилища этого яруса обрабатывают тысячи обращений в секунду. Интервал сохранения составляет от нескольких часов до нескольких дней.

Буферный ярус сохраняет сведения промежуточного давности для аналитики и документирования. События переносятся сюда автоматом после завершения времени актуальности. 1хбет казино гарантирует компромисс между быстротой запроса и размером хранения.

Архивный архивный уровень используется для долгосрочного размещения архивных данных. Данные располагается на экономичных дисках с замедленным чтением. Хранилища используются для выполнения нормам регуляторов, аудита и изучения паттернов. Срок сохранения может достигать нескольких лет.

Увеличение и устойчивость

Способность платформы обслуживать увеличивающиеся массивы данных и удерживать работоспособность при сбоях устанавливает её устойчивость в боевой окружении. Структура должна включать средства горизонтального расширения и копирования существенных компонентов.

Горизонтальное расширение включает свежие компоненты обработки при возрастании трафика. Инциденты автоматически распределяются между готовыми серверами согласно правилам балансировки. Система гибко адаптируется к изменению массива данных без прерывания.

Средства достижения устойчивости 1xbet казино содержат:

Разделение загрузки реализуется на фундаменте признаков сегментации, которые задают направление происшествий к процессорам. 1иксбет гарантирует согласованную преобразование связанных происшествий на единственном узле. Наблюдение здоровья узлов дает определять падение эффективности и переназначать работы.

Наблюдение и алертинг: как контролируют статус потоков и откликаются на аномалии

Непрерывное отслеживание за положением комплекса обработки инцидентов обеспечивает находить сбои до их существенного воздействия на рабочие процессы. Средства отслеживания получают параметры эффективности и создают сигналы при расхождениях от стандартных параметров.

Важнейшие показатели включают скорость получения инцидентов, латентность обработки, длину очередей и долю ошибок. Механизмы следят занятость вычислителей, эксплуатацию ОЗУ и дискового объема на серверах группы. Чарты отображают динамику метрик в реальном времени.

Пороговые величины задают пределы обычного действия для каждой параметра. При выходе порогов комплекс автоматом формирует предупреждения для операторов. 1хбет казино дает устанавливать принципы оповещения с учётом значимости многообразных типов происшествий.

Анализ нарушений использует математические подходы для обнаружения аномальных моделей в потоках данных. Процедуры обнаруживают стремительные скачки нагрузки, аномальные серии событий, сомнительную активность. Самостоятельные ответы содержат увеличение ресурсов, переход на резервные потоки или сокращение поступающего трафика.

Примеры применения платформ обработки событий

Денежные организации эксплуатируют системы обработки происшествий для выявления поддельных переводов. Процедуры рассматривают каждую операцию по карте в время совершения, сравнивая с историческими шаблонами активности пользователя. При нахождении странной активности комплекс останавливает операцию за миллисекунды.

Интернет-магазины задействуют поточную преобразование для настройки советов продуктов. Происшествия посещения страниц, включения в тележку и покупок обслуживаются в реальном времени. Комплекс производит свежие советы на базе настоящего активности пользователя.

Промышленные заводы внедряют контроль устройств для прогнозного обслуживания. Сенсоры на заводских линиях передают данные колебаний, температуры и расхода энергии. 1иксбет рассматривает сведения и прогнозирует потенциальные аварии, что обеспечивает планировать восстановление без внеплановых остановок.

Транспортные предприятия контролируют движение партий и совершенствуют траектории доставки. GPS-трекеры производят координаты перевозочных средств каждые несколько секунд. Комплекс рассматривает пробки и приоритетность отправлений для динамической модификации маршрутов и уведомления заказчиков о времени доставки.